AVOCADO EGG-IN-A-HOLE
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 25m
Yield 2 servings
Number Of Ingredients 0
Steps:
- Next time you make an egg-in-a-hole, consider using avocado instead of bread: Cut an avocado in half, remove the pit and scoop out about 1 tablespoon of flesh from each half. Season with salt and pepper and nestle the halves cut-side up in a small pile of salt on a baking sheet so they won't wobble. Crack a medium egg into each (a large egg will overflow). Season with salt and bake at 425 degrees F until the white is just set, 16 to 18 minutes; top with pico de gallo and crushed tortilla chips.

EGG-IN-A-HOLE
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Time 5m
Yield 1 serving
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- With a biscuit cutter or the rim of a glass, press a hole in the center of the slice of bread.
- Heat a skillet over medium-low heat and melt in the butter. When the butter is all spread out, place the slice of bread in the skillet and crack the egg straight into the center of the hole.
- Cook until the egg sets a bit on the bottom, 30 to 45 seconds. Sprinkle the egg with salt and pepper. After about a minute, flip it over with a spatula and salt and pepper the other side.
- Move the toast around in the skillet, soaking up all of the glorious butter. Let it cook until the yolk feels soft. Here's the key: golden brown toast, white (not browned/burned) whites, soft unbroken yolk. Perfect.

BAGEL EGG IN A HOLE WITH SMASHED AVOCADO
From wellplated.com
3.5/5 (4)Total Time 15 minsCategory Breakfast, BrunchCalories 304 per serving
- Slice bagel in half. If the hole is very small, tear out some of the center to make it larger or use a round cookie cutter, small juice glass, or biscuit cutter to cut a larger hole. Lightly spread the cut sides of the bagel with butter. In a small bowl, mash the avocado with the sal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es (if using). Taste and add additional seasoning if desired.
- For each bagel half: Heat a non-stick skillet over medium. Place the bagel in the skillet butter-side down. Let toast a few minutes until golden, then flip and place on a plate, toasted side up. Spread the cut side with mashed avocado. Return the bagel to the skillet, avocado-side up. Crack an egg in the center of the hole (for easier transfer, you can also crack the egg in a small bowl, then gently pour it into the hole), then cover the skillet and let cook until the egg is set, about 3 minutes for a medium-soft yolks (if your skillet does not have a lid, you can also place a sheet pan over the top—the idea is to trap heat to cook the egg more quickly). Transfer to a serving plate, sprinkle with any desired toppings. Enjoy immediately.
